I will buy Mini 2 soon but those 28-30 minutes of flying time and changing battery is not so cool because I will be recording soccer games. Can the flying time be extended if your Mini 2 is located in 1 place only lets say 10 meters from the ground not going anywhere? It should but did anyone test this yet?

Hi there & welcome to the forum ? :D

Unfortunately hovering isn't the most energy conserving way of being airborne, the motors will alone constantly take the most in order to fight gravity.

According to the user manual this is the absolute max you can expect ... & that is most probably to a battery level of or near 0%.

1612779328171.pngThat moving forward is more energy conserving is that creates a bit of uplift ...

Usually real life battery times is much shorter counting in different wind speeds, gusts, correct battery handling not going under minimum 15% & how you control it ... would say that you will have around 25min air times with fresh batteries in average if pushing it & not just hovering.
 
Hi,
With one drone you cannot get 45 min of footage, but with 2... but I believe constant buzzing of a drone might be strongly annoying to the players and the referee. If there are any buildings around try to just make a video with a proper camera from there if you need whole match in one take. And BTW, most of the devices (DJI's included) can do in one take only 30 minutes of video. You need a real HD/4K video camera to get more.

I agree with your assessment for the most part however with crowd noise the mini wouldn't be too annoying for most. I would definitely clear its use with both teams and the ref before using it..... plus make the video available to both for goodwill but I could see some specific situations where it might be useful.... coaching footage, better camera angle etc.

Also the OP has to remember that you can't operate over people without everyone in attendance being aware of what you are doing, plus there is plenty of danger in doing so..... I would keep it back a good distance from any crowd and still you will have to deal with quite a bit of curiosity and possible animosity.
